Ruby on Rails极速入门:AI训练师实战指南
|
Ruby on Rails 是一个强大的 Web 开发框架,它以简洁和高效著称。对于 AI 训练师而言,掌握 Rails 可以帮助你快速构建数据处理和模型部署的后端服务。 了解 Rails 的基本结构是入门的第一步。它采用 MVC(模型-视图-控制器)模式,使得代码组织清晰,便于维护。模型负责数据逻辑,视图处理用户界面,控制器则协调两者之间的交互。 安装 Rails 需要先安装 Ruby 和数据库系统,如 PostgreSQL 或 SQLite。使用 gem 命令可以轻松安装 Rails,然后通过 rails new 命令创建项目骨架。这一步骤完成后,就可以启动服务器并访问本地开发环境。
2025流程图AI绘制,仅供参考 在 AI 项目中,Rails 可以作为 API 服务提供接口,接收训练数据或返回模型预测结果。利用 ActiveRecord 进行数据库操作,结合 RESTful 路由设计,能够实现高效的前后端通信。 实践中,建议从简单的 CRUD(创建、读取、更新、删除)功能开始,逐步引入身份验证、文件上传等高级特性。这些功能在 AI 项目中常用于管理用户数据和模型参数。 持续学习和探索 Rails 的扩展性很重要。许多第三方 gem 提供了与 AI 工具集成的可能性,例如处理机器学习模型的部署或数据可视化。 (编辑:52站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

